Sveshtarnik (Pork and Vegetable Skewers)

Sveshtarnik refers to marinated pork pieces grilled on skewers, often with vegetables. This dish is a popular choice for outdoor gatherings and celebrations in Bulgaria, known for its smoky flavor and tender, juicy meat.

🧂 Ingredients

  • 800 g Pork shoulder(cut into 1.5-inch cubes)
  • 2 medium Onions(cut into wedges)
  • 2 medium Bell peppers(mixed colors, seeded and cut into 1.5-inch pieces)
  • 1 medium Zucchini(cut into 1-inch thick rounds)
  • 4 tbsp Olive oil
  • 2 tbsp Red wine vinegar
  • 3 cloves Garlic(minced)
  • 1 tsp Dried oregano
  • 1 tsp Dried thyme
  • 1 tsp Paprika
  • 0.5 tsp Black pepper(freshly ground)
  • to taste Salt
  • 8-10 Wooden or metal skewers

👨‍🍳 Instructions

  1. 1

    If using wooden skewers, soak them in water for at least 30 minutes to prevent burning.

    💡 Tip: Soaking wooden skewers is crucial for safe grilling.
  2. 2

    In a large bowl, combine the pork cubes, olive oil, red wine vinegar, minced garlic, oregano, thyme, paprika, salt, and pepper. Toss well to coat the pork evenly.

    💡 Tip: Marinate for at least 30 minutes at room temperature, or up to 4 hours in the refrigerator.
  3. 3

    Thread the marinated pork cubes onto the skewers, alternating with pieces of onion, bell pepper, and zucchini.

    💡 Tip: Don't pack the ingredients too tightly on the skewers to ensure even cooking.
  4. 4

    Preheat your grill to medium-high heat.

    💡 Tip: Ensure the grill grates are clean and lightly oiled to prevent sticking.
  5. 5

    Grill the skewers for about 12-15 minutes, turning occasionally, until the pork is cooked through and nicely charred, and the vegetables are tender.

    💡 Tip: The internal temperature of the pork should reach 71°C (160°F).
  6. 6

    Remove skewers from the grill and let them rest for a few minutes before serving.

    💡 Tip: Resting allows the juices to redistribute, resulting in more tender meat.

💡 Pro Tips

  • Pork shoulder is ideal for its fat content, which keeps the meat moist during grilling.
  • Feel free to add other vegetables like cherry tomatoes or mushrooms to the skewers.
  • Serve with a side of fresh salad, yogurt dip, or traditional Bulgarian bread.

🔄 Variations

  • Marinate the pork in a mix of yogurt and spices for an even more tender result.
  • Add a pinch of chili flakes to the marinade for a spicy kick.
  • Grill the skewers over charcoal for an authentic smoky flavor.
